The LM833DR2G is a dual high-performance audio operational amplifier from onsemi in SOIC-8, with 15MHz gain-bandwidth product and 7V/us slew rate. It is designed as a low-noise, low-distortion replacement for the industry-standard NE5532 in professional and consumer audio applications. The input stage uses a PNP differential pair with active load, providing low input noise of 4.5nV/sqrt(Hz) and 0.7pA/sqrt(Hz) at 1kHz. The total harmonic distortion plus noise (THD+N) is 0.002% at 1kHz, 1Vrms output. The supply voltage range is +/-5V to +/-16V (10V to 32V total), with +/-15V being the most common in professional audio. The output stage can drive 600-ohm loads with +/-10V swing at +/-15V supply, and 2k-ohm loads are typical for audio signal paths. The input bias current is 500nA typical, low enough for most audio impedance levels. The power supply rejection ratio (PSRR) is 100dB, providing good immunity from power supply noise. The device is internally compensated for unity-gain stability. The channel separation is 110dB at 1kHz, ensuring minimal crosstalk in stereo audio paths. The -DR2G suffix specifies SOIC-8, industrial temperature (-40C to +85C), tape-and-reel. Common applications include microphone preamplifiers, active filters, mixers, and headphone amplifiers.
